**FAQ: Why do snapshot tests fail after a restore?**

Good question, future maintainer. PixelQuill's snapshot baselines live in the same vault as the component registry, so after any disaster restore the baselines come back encrypted. Don't regenerate them blindly — you'll bury real regressions. Instead, unlock the baseline vault first, then rerun the suite. The unlock prompt in the CI console expects the recovery passphrase, which is:

recovery phrase for bagag-bafop: drudor-ulaael

**Handover: Nightly Search Reindex (Lanternquill)**

For the weekly sync: handing the Lanternquill reindex over from my rotation to Priya's. The nightly job now runs in two phases — document sweep, then synonym compaction — and the second phase has been flaky since the Harrowmere cluster upgrade. If it dies, re-run phase two only; a full reindex takes six hours and blocks morning traffic. The reindex controller's credential store locks itself after three failed starts, and reopening it requires the recovery passphrase noted below.

strongbox words: oliael-gilax-lamael

**Action item (from the Quillbarn outage review):** We let one tenant eat the whole ingest pool again. Fix is to enforce per-tenant rate quotas in the Fennel gateway instead of trusting client-side throttles. Reviewer, please sanity-check the burst math — Priya eyeballed it but wants a second opinion. The defaults we landed on are below.

tuning table, yahap-hahip:
BUDGETS = {
    "praiel": 88,
    "quenox": 61,
    "nordor": 332,
    "gorix": 835,
    "ruswyn": 186,
}